Leeward Investments LLC MA trimmed its position in shares of Westamerica Bancorporation (NASDAQ:WABC – Free Report) by 6.9%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 158,351 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after selling 11,792 shares during the period. Leeward Investments LLC MA owned approximately 0.59% of Westamerica Bancorporation worth $8,307,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Westamerica Bancorporation Price Performance
Westamerica Bancorporation stock opened at $49.20 on Monday. Westamerica Bancorporation has a 52-week low of $44.79 and a 52-week high of $59.97. The firm has a market cap of $1.31 billion, a PE ratio of 9.46 and a beta of 0.57. The company has a quick ratio of 0.26, a current ratio of 0.27 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.15. The company’s 50 day moving average is $51.51 and its two-hundred day moving average is $51.95.
Westamerica Bancorporation Dividend Announcement
The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, February 14th. Investors of record on Monday, February 3rd were issued a $0.44 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Monday, February 3rd. This represents a $1.76 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.58%. Westamerica Bancorporation’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 33.85%.
About Westamerica Bancorporation
Westamerica Bancorporation operates as a bank holding company for the Westamerica Bank that provides various banking products and services to individual and commercial customers. The company accepts various deposit products, including retail savings and checking accounts, as well as certificates of deposit.
